Thinking disorders can make it difficult to organize your thoughts, communicate clearly, or distinguish between what is real and what is not. These challenges may be associated with conditions such as schizophrenia, schizoaffective disorder, or other serious mental health concerns, and they can significantly affect daily life and relationships.
